PROBLEM TO BE SOLVED: To provide a captive balloon in which there is a low possibility that an attitude of a baloon becomes unstable even when the baloon received strong wind.SOLUTION: A captive balloon 1 has a baloon 10, a scoop 20, and single or plural mooring cables 30 to 33 of which one ends are connected to a surface of the baloon 10 and at least one of which is connected to the scoop 20. The scoop 20 has a first film part 21 which permeates air from one surface to the other surface thereof, and a second film part 22 having a percentage of air permeation from the one surface to the other surface smaller than that of the first film 21, and a part of the scoop 20 is joined to the baloon 10.
